vindictive wrote:
October 10, 2017 - Not much to like at this stage. Loved the VV from this producer (less time in wood and less expensive); this, however, is a different style. Lighter, more acidic and less expressive. Very anonymous and slightly chemical at the outset, it tightens up and offers little of interest. Best to hold it for a few years and hope something comes through, but hard to imagine that if this bottle is representative.
Day 2 and not much happening, watery and tart lacking the vibrant, fruit and smoke form the VV. Blind, I would have no idea from where this wine comes - hope this was an off bottle, but for now go with the VV
